ブロックチェーン技術:基本、メカニズムと実用的な応用

基本概念

ブロックチェーンは、デジタル環境における情報の記録と検証の方法において根本的な変化を表しています。これは、データが一度記録されると変更できないことを保証する暗号原則を使用する分散型の記録システムです。この不変性の特性は、ネットワークの複数の参加者間で情報が分配されることと組み合わさり、信頼が中央集権的な権威に依存するのではなく、集団的合意に依存する環境を作り出します。

ブロックチェーンのデータは、各ブロックが前のブロックに暗号的にリンクされている構造に整理されており、検出されることなく操作することが不可能なチェーンを形成しています。このメカニズムは、ビットコインやイーサリアムのような暗号通貨が仲介者なしで機能できる理由であり、金融を超えた複数の産業における革新を可能にする技術基盤でもあります:サプライチェーン管理から投票システム、デジタルIDの検証まで。

ブロックチェーンの起源と進化

ブロックチェーンは2009年にビットコインの登場とともに普及しましたが、その概念的なルーツは90年代初頭にさかのぼります。暗号学者のスチュアート・ハバーとW.スコット・ストーネッタは、デジタル文書を改ざんから保護するための暗号的に安全なブロックチェーンを作成する方法を開発しました。彼らの理論的な仕事は、最終的に最初の実用的な実装であるビットコインを作成した開発者の世代にインスピレーションを与えました。

それ以来、採用は指数関数的な成長を遂げています。暗号通貨の取引を記録するための独占的な技術として始まったものが、複数のアプリケーションに広がっています。今日、ブロックチェーンは、金融取引だけでなく、あらゆる種類のデジタルデータを記録し検証できる柔軟な技術ソリューションとして認識されています。

ブロックチェーンはどのように機能しますか?

ブロックチェーンの機能は、系統的なプロセスを通じて理解することができます:

取引の開始: ユーザー(アリス)が別のユーザー(ボブ)に暗号通貨を送信したい場合、この取引をネットワークに送信します。情報は、ブロックチェーンの分散インフラを構成する複数のコンピュータ(ノード)を通じて伝播します。

検証: 各ノードは独立して、デジタル署名やその他の事前定義された検証基準を使用してトランザクションの真偽を確認します。このステップにより、正当なトランザクションのみが処理されることが保証されます。

ブロックへのグルーピング: 検証済みのトランザクションは、ブロックにまとめられます。各ブロックにはトランザクションデータ、作成された日時を記録するタイムスタンプ、一意の暗号識別子(hash)、そして重要なことに、前のブロックのハッシュが含まれています。この最後の要素が、ブロック同士を結びつけるものです。

暗号チェーン: ブロックはハッシュアルゴリズムによって連結され、各ブロックは数学的に前のブロックを参照します。過去のブロックを変更するには、攻撃者はすべての後続ブロックを再計算する必要があり、大規模なネットワークでは計算的に不可能な作業です。

ネットワークの合意: ブロックが永久に受け入れられる前に、ネットワークはその有効性について合意に達する必要があります。このプロセスは合意アルゴリズムによって管理されており、新しいデータの受け入れをノードが調整するための規則を定めています。

基本的な機能

分散化: 情報の保存は集中型サーバーに集中するのではなく、ノードのネットワーク間で分散されます。ビットコインのような大規模ネットワークでは、この分散アーキテクチャが攻撃や検閲に対する驚異的な抵抗力を提供します。

透明性: ほとんどのパブリックブロックチェーンは、参加者がトランザクションの完全な履歴にアクセスして確認できることを許可します。すべてのブロックデータとトランザクションの詳細が可視化されており、監査や独立した検証が容易になります。

不変性: 一度データがブロックチェーンに記録され確認されると、それを変更するにはネットワークの大多数の同意が必要となります。これは、広範な分散型システムでは実質的に達成不可能です。

暗号保護: 暗号技術とコンセンサスメカニズムは、データの悪意のある改ざんから保護するために協力します。

取引の効率性: 中間者を排除することで、ブロックチェーンは取引をより迅速に処理でき、特に国際送金においてコストを大幅に削減できます。

地方分権化の役割

分散型ブロックチェーンでは、取引やデータを制御する単一の権限は存在しません。その代わりに、意思決定の権限はネットワークのすべての参加者に分散されます。取引はコンセンサスによって検証されます: 独立したコンピューターのネットワークが、どの情報が有効であり、記録されるべきであるかについて集団的に合意に達します。

このアーキテクチャは、銀行や政府が中央仲裁者として機能する従来のシステムとは根本的に対照的です。ブロックチェーンでは、信頼は機関によってではなく、数学的およびプロトコルのメカニズムを通じて確立されます。

暗号学: セキュリティの柱

暗号技術は、どのブロックチェーンの堅牢性にも不可欠です。特に重要な2つの概念があります:

ハッシュ関数: ハッシングは、任意のサイズのデータを固定長の文字列に変換するプロセスです。ブロックチェーンで使用されるハッシュ関数(の例として、ビットコインのSHA-256)があります。これらの関数には特別な特性があります: 一方向性(プロセスを逆転させることは不可能)、衝突耐性(異なる2つの入力が同じ出力を生成することは極めて不可能)、そして「アバランチ効果」があり、入力データのわずかな変更でも出力が根本的に異なる結果を生むことがあります。

例えば、テキスト内の1文字を変更すると、結果として得られるハッシュが完全に異なるため、いかなる改ざんも検出できます。

公開鍵暗号: 各ユーザーは、秘密に保持されるプライベートキー(と、一般に共有されるパブリックキー)のペアを持っています。ユーザーがプライベートキーでトランザクションに署名すると、デジタル署名が生成されます。他の参加者は、送信者のパブリックキーを適用することで、そのトランザクションが本物であることを確認できます。このシステムは、プライベートキーの正当な所有者だけがトランザクションを承認でき、誰でもその真偽を確認できることを保証します。

コンセンサスメカニズム

コンセンサスメカニズムは、分散ネットワークのノードがその行動を調整し、ブロックチェーンの状態について共通の合意に達することを可能にするプロトコルです。いくつかのノードが悪意があるか、故障している場合でも。

( プルーフ・オブ・ワーク )PoW###

プルーフ・オブ・ワークは、ビットコインによって使用される元のメカニズムです。このシステムでは、マイナーが複雑な数学の問題を解決するために競争します。問題を正しく最初に解決したマイナーは、次のブロックをチェーンに追加する権利を持ち、暗号通貨の報酬を受け取ります。

これらの問題を解決するために、マイナーは強力なコンピュータ機器を使用し、これにはハードウェアと電力へのかなりの投資が必要です。この計算の要求は経済的な障壁を生み出し、攻撃を思いとどまらせる要因となります。ネットワークを攻撃する方が維持するよりも高くつくからです。

(プルーフオブステーク)PoS###

プルーフ・オブ・ステークは、PoWのエネルギー効率の悪さに対処するために設計されました。数学的な問題を解決するのではなく、ブロックバリデーターはネットワークに担保としてデポジットされている暗号通貨の量に基づいて選ばれます。(“stake”)

バリデーターは擬似的にランダムに選ばれ、より大きなステークを持つ者に対して高い確率が与えられます。ブロックを検証することの対価として、彼らはインセンティブとして取引手数料を受け取ります。不正行為を行った場合、彼らは預けた保証金の一部または全部を失うことになり、これにより計算集約的な要求なしに正直な行動のための経済的インセンティブが生まれます。

( 他のコンセンサスアプローチ

ハイブリッドおよび代替のバリエーションがあります:

  • 委任型プルーフ・オブ・ステーク )DPoS###: トークンの保有者は、彼らの代わりにブロックを検証する少数の代表者を選び、民主主義の要素と効率性を組み合わせています。

  • 権限証明 (PoA): 検証者は、その評判と確認可能な身元に基づいて選ばれ、悪意のある行動をとった場合はネットワークから排除されます。プライベートまたはコンソーシアムブロックチェーンで一般的です。

ブロックチェーンネットワークの種類

( パブリックブロックチェーン

パブリックブロックチェーンは完全にアクセス可能で分散型です。誰でもネットワークに参加し、ノードを実行し、コンセンサスに参加できます。ビットコインとイーサリアムが最も顕著な例です。これらのネットワークはオープンソースで、完全に透明であり、アクセスするための許可は必要ありません。

) プライベートブロックチェーン

プライベートブロックチェーンは、通常、単一の組織によって制御される制限されたネットワークです。許可された参加者のみがブロックチェーンにアクセスし、トランザクションを検証できます。複数のマシンがコピーを保持していますが###、真に分散化されているわけではなく、明確な管理の階層があります。

コンソーシアムブロックチェーン

コンソーシアムブロックチェーンは、中間点を表しています。複数の独立した組織が集まり、共同で共有ネットワークを作成および管理します。参加者グループがバリデーターとして機能し、それぞれが同等の権限を持っています。ルールは公共システムよりも柔軟であり、コンソーシアムのメンバーの要求に応じて、限定的または完全な可視性を許可します。

現代のアプリケーション

( 暗号通貨とデジタル送金

ブロックチェーンは、もともと暗号通貨を容易にするために考案され、トランザクションの安全で分散化された記録を提供します。従来は多くの仲介者と高い手数料が必要だった国際送金は、現在では迅速に、低コストで、完全な透明性を持って実行できます。多くの人々が暗号通貨を価値の保存手段として、また国際送金のために利用しています。

) スマートコントラクト

スマートコントラクトは、事前に定義された条件が満たされると自動的に起動する自己実行型プログラムです。ブロックチェーンは、その作成と安全かつ分散型での実行を可能にします。これにより、分散型アプリケーション###dApps###や分散型自律組織###DAO(が可能になり、これらは分散型金融)DeFi(の基盤であり、伝統的な金融機関なしで貸付、預金、取引などの金融サービスを提供します。

) アセットのトークン化

現実世界の資産—不動産、株式、芸術作品—は、ブロックチェーン上でデジタルトークンに変換できます。これにより流動性が向上し、以前はほとんどの人々にとって手が届かなかった投資機会へのアクセスが拡大します。

( 検証可能なデジタルID

ブロックチェーンは、安全で不変なデジタルIDを作成できます。より多くの個人データや資産がデジタルプラットフォームに移行するにつれて、検証可能なブロックチェーンIDシステムは、認証や機密情報の保護においてますます重要になります。

) 透明な投票システム

ブロックチェーンは、すべての投票の分散型で改ざん不可能な記録を提供することで、ほぼ選挙詐欺の可能性を排除する安全で監査可能な投票システムを実装できます。

サプライチェーンのトレーサビリティ

ブロックチェーンは、サプライチェーン内のすべての取引の不変の記録を作成します。各ステップはブロックとして文書化でき、起源から最終消費者までの完全なトレーサビリティを可能にし、真正性を保証し、偽造品の検出を容易にします。

最終的な感想

ブロックチェーンは、デジタル世界での信頼、検証、価値の交換の方法を再定義する深い技術革新を表しています。その可能性は暗号通貨をはるかに超え、検証、透明性、不変の記録に依存する産業に触れています。

この技術が進化し続け、新しい応用を見つける中で、私たちは現在の課題により効率的に対処する洗練されたソリューションを予測できます。未来には、特定のユースケースに最適化された軽量で専門化されたブロックチェーンの実装がもたらされるでしょう。この技術は一般のユーザーや企業にとって、よりアクセスしやすく、実用的なものになるでしょう。ブロックチェーンがもたらす変革は、まだ始まったばかりです。

LA1.01%
原文表示
このページには第三者のコンテンツが含まれている場合があり、情報提供のみを目的としております(表明・保証をするものではありません)。Gateによる見解の支持や、金融・専門的な助言とみなされるべきものではありません。詳細については免責事項をご覧ください。
  • 報酬
  • コメント
  • リポスト
  • 共有
コメント
0/400
コメントなし
  • ピン